We’re on a mission to redefine how engineers monitor, debug, and scale their production applications with HyperDX now joining ClickHouse. HyperDX is an open-source platform that transforms telemetry data into actionable insights. Imagine a world where logs, metrics, traces, and session replays come together seamlessly to pinpoint root causes faster than ever before. We’re hiring a Senior Full Stack Engineer to help us build a petabyte-scale, high-performance observability platform with a laser focus on crafting an amazing developer experience (the DX in HyperDX). What You’ll Do: Shape the product: Own and build key features, focusing on frontend and backend systems that streamline debugging and monitoring for developers. Engage with the community: Collaborate with open-source contributors and customers, solve their challenges, and incorporate their feedback into our roadmap. Tackle technical challenges: Supercharging HyperDX to blaze through petabytes of observability data with lightning-fast efficiency! You'll unlock groundbreaking analysis tools that empower engineers to crack production issues like never before—all while scaling our cloud-hosted platform to deliver seamless, next-level performance for our growing customer base. Who You Are: A full stack JavaScript developer who excels at and loves both the frontend and backend. A creative problem-solver who thrives in a fast-paced environment. Driven to ship features that make a tangible impact for customers. Eager to learn and push boundaries, embracing new technologies and approaches. Love what you do and are passionate about software Move fast and learn from mistakes Love the freedom to create with minimal interruptions What you bring: 5+ years of software engineering experience with a preference for building developer tools. Strong TypeScript and Node.js skills (Next.js frontend and Express backend). Strong proficiency in React.js Proficiency in SQL for query generation on ClickHouse. Experience with Docker and container orchestration platforms like Kubernetes. A passion for open source and the developer community. Experience creating developer tooling and an eye for how to design for developers. Bonus Points: Expertise in distributed systems and event ingestion pipelines. Experience working with columnar databases. Strong opinions on observability tools and a vision for making them 10x better.
